Description

Our Nassau print is named after Oranje Nassau, a key attraction in Lisse which is part of the ‘flower bulb region’ in Holland where there are hundreds of tulip fields. If you look close enough, you will see the small tulip-like flowers in the pattern. We borrowed the design from our much-loved cushions, translating it onto this handmade tissue box and tray to offer you a place to keep all of your bits and bobs in order.

About OKA

Founded in 1999, OKA aims to bring you furniture that mixes hand-picked global treasures, rich textures and patterns, working with talented artisans from all over the world to bring its ideas to life.

A Tale of Craftsmanship and Elegance

OKA started with three friends, Lady Annabel Astor, Sue Jones, and Lucinda Waterhouse, who wanted to bring exceptional designs from the Far East to the UK.

Today, OKA stands with 16 vibrant stores, stretching its influence from the UK to the US. With every changing season, this brand continues to invite its customers into a world of design inspiration.
